Package sootup.java.core.exceptions
Class ExceptionInferStmtVisitor
java.lang.Object
sootup.core.jimple.visitor.AbstractStmtVisitor
sootup.java.core.exceptions.ExceptionInferStmtVisitor
- All Implemented Interfaces:
StmtVisitor
,Visitor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
caseAssignStmt
(@NonNull JAssignStmt stmt) void
caseBreakpointStmt
(@NonNull JBreakpointStmt stmt) void
caseEnterMonitorStmt
(@NonNull JEnterMonitorStmt stmt) void
caseExitMonitorStmt
(@NonNull JExitMonitorStmt stmt) void
caseGotoStmt
(@NonNull JGotoStmt stmt) void
caseIdentityStmt
(@NonNull JIdentityStmt stmt) void
caseIfStmt
(@NonNull JIfStmt stmt) void
caseInvokeStmt
(@NonNull JInvokeStmt stmt) void
caseNopStmt
(@NonNull JNopStmt stmt) void
caseRetStmt
(@NonNull JRetStmt stmt) void
caseReturnStmt
(@NonNull JReturnStmt stmt) void
caseReturnVoidStmt
(@NonNull JReturnVoidStmt stmt) void
caseSwitchStmt
(@NonNull JSwitchStmt stmt) void
caseThrowStmt
(@NonNull JThrowStmt stmt) void
defaultCaseStmt
(@NonNull Stmt stmt)
-
Constructor Details
-
ExceptionInferStmtVisitor
-
-
Method Details
-
caseBreakpointStmt
- Specified by:
caseBreakpointStmt
in interfaceStmtVisitor
- Overrides:
caseBreakpointStmt
in classAbstractStmtVisitor
-
caseInvokeStmt
- Specified by:
caseInvokeStmt
in interfaceStmtVisitor
- Overrides:
caseInvokeStmt
in classAbstractStmtVisitor
-
caseAssignStmt
- Specified by:
caseAssignStmt
in interfaceStmtVisitor
- Overrides:
caseAssignStmt
in classAbstractStmtVisitor
-
caseIdentityStmt
- Specified by:
caseIdentityStmt
in interfaceStmtVisitor
- Overrides:
caseIdentityStmt
in classAbstractStmtVisitor
-
caseEnterMonitorStmt
- Specified by:
caseEnterMonitorStmt
in interfaceStmtVisitor
- Overrides:
caseEnterMonitorStmt
in classAbstractStmtVisitor
-
caseExitMonitorStmt
- Specified by:
caseExitMonitorStmt
in interfaceStmtVisitor
- Overrides:
caseExitMonitorStmt
in classAbstractStmtVisitor
-
caseGotoStmt
- Specified by:
caseGotoStmt
in interfaceStmtVisitor
- Overrides:
caseGotoStmt
in classAbstractStmtVisitor
-
caseIfStmt
- Specified by:
caseIfStmt
in interfaceStmtVisitor
- Overrides:
caseIfStmt
in classAbstractStmtVisitor
-
caseNopStmt
- Specified by:
caseNopStmt
in interfaceStmtVisitor
- Overrides:
caseNopStmt
in classAbstractStmtVisitor
-
caseRetStmt
- Specified by:
caseRetStmt
in interfaceStmtVisitor
- Overrides:
caseRetStmt
in classAbstractStmtVisitor
-
caseReturnStmt
- Specified by:
caseReturnStmt
in interfaceStmtVisitor
- Overrides:
caseReturnStmt
in classAbstractStmtVisitor
-
caseReturnVoidStmt
- Specified by:
caseReturnVoidStmt
in interfaceStmtVisitor
- Overrides:
caseReturnVoidStmt
in classAbstractStmtVisitor
-
caseSwitchStmt
- Specified by:
caseSwitchStmt
in interfaceStmtVisitor
- Overrides:
caseSwitchStmt
in classAbstractStmtVisitor
-
caseThrowStmt
- Specified by:
caseThrowStmt
in interfaceStmtVisitor
- Overrides:
caseThrowStmt
in classAbstractStmtVisitor
-
defaultCaseStmt
- Specified by:
defaultCaseStmt
in interfaceStmtVisitor
- Overrides:
defaultCaseStmt
in classAbstractStmtVisitor
-
getResult
-